Can relabeling support private-label and white-label programs?

Skip to main content
< All Topics
Print

Yes. Relabeling services are commonly used to support private-label and white-label programs, especially when the same product is sold under multiple brand names, across different retailers, or in different markets. Instead of manufacturing separate packaging for each brand variation, companies often produce a base product and then apply brand-specific labels, barcodes, inserts, or compliance information through a controlled relabeling process.

This approach helps companies manage multiple SKUs, retailer requirements, and regional labeling differences without interrupting production or carrying large amounts of pre-printed packaging inventory. Relabeling is also useful when companies transition from one brand to another, update packaging graphics, or need to apply retailer-specific labels before shipping to distribution centers.

Many companies use a contract packaging partner to manage this process because relabeling requires controlled label storage, version control, barcode verification, and traceability. Working with an experienced provider helps ensure the correct labels are applied to the correct products and that inventory remains organized and compliant throughout the process.
